一、高可用架构设计
景安云数据库通过多节点冗余部署实现高可用性,采用主从复制架构确保数据实时同步。主节点处理写入请求,多个从节点提供读取服务,当主节点故障时,系统在秒级内自动切换至健康节点。
关键技术实现包括:
- 跨可用区部署:数据副本分布在多个物理区域,避免单点故障
- 读写分离:智能路由将查询请求分发至不同节点,降低主库压力
- 事务一致性保障:通过两阶段提交协议确保分布式事务的ACID特性
二、自动运维机制
系统内置自动化运维引擎,实现数据库全生命周期管理:
- 自动版本升级:在业务低峰期完成补丁安装与版本迭代
- 智能参数调优:基于机器学习分析负载特征,动态调整缓存池和连接数
- 异常进程清理:实时检测异常SQL并终止资源占用过高的查询
三、监控与弹性扩展
通过多维度监控仪表盘实时展示关键指标:
指标类型 | 监控频率 | 告警阈值 |
---|---|---|
CPU利用率 | 10秒/次 | ≥85% |
连接数 | 30秒/次 | ≥最大限制90% |
当检测到资源瓶颈时,系统自动触发横向扩展,新增计算节点加入集群仅需3分钟完成数据同步。
四、数据备份与恢复
采用三级备份策略保障数据安全:
- 实时增量备份:每5分钟同步日志至异地存储
- 每日全量备份:保留最近30天完整快照
- 跨区域灾备:在500公里外建立异步副本
景安云数据库通过分布式架构、智能运维引擎和多层防护机制,在保证99.99%可用性的将运维复杂度降低90%。其自动化故障切换、弹性扩展和智能监控体系,为业务连续性提供可靠保障。